About the role
As a Route Sales Representative at Snap-on, you’ll manage weekly sales goals, wow customers with expert demos, and drive from shop to shop helping professional technicians get the tools they need to succeed. Your mobile store truck is more than a van—it’s a rolling showroom, hands-on solution center, and career-launching platform.
Responsibilities
- Drive your mobile store truck from shop to shop, selling tools and providing hands-on demos
- Develop your route to maximize sales and customer satisfaction
- Operate your store as a model for future franchisees and Snap-on team members
- Manage inventory, collections, and receivable accounts while keeping your van in showroom condition
- Share ideas, collaborate with managers, and set the standard for Snap-on excellence
- Comply with D.O.T. regulations and collaborate with other sales reps to share best practices
Requirements
- Minimum age 21 with valid driver’s license
- High school diploma or GED equivalent (bachelor’s preferred)
- Minimum 2–5 years' experience in direct sales or sales management, preferably in outside sales, account management, or B2B sales
- Previous experience in the automotive industry or hands-on vehicle repair is highly valued
- Willingness to learn to drive a 16–20’ mobile store truck
- Ability to pass a D.O.T. physical
- Lift up to 50 lbs. regularly, more occasionally
- Computer proficiency and comfort using apps and emails on a cell phone
